What makes Richard Lewis's humor so unique?

Richard Lewis’s humor is unique because it's deeply rooted in authenticity. Unlike many comedians who rely on broad strokes or exaggerated characters, Lewis's comedy stems from his own experiences and observations. His signature nervous energy and self-deprecating style allow audiences to connect with his anxieties and frustrations, finding humor in the shared human experience. He expertly uses irony and sarcasm, making his observations both funny and thought-provoking. He doesn't shy away from the uncomfortable or the awkward, finding humor in the mundane and the unexpected.
